1977 Citroen GS vs. 1982 Honda Quintet

To start off, 1982 Honda Quintet is newer by 5 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1977 Citroen GS.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1977 Citroen GS would be higher. At 1,602 cc (4 cylinders), 1982 Honda Quintet is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1982 Honda Quintet (79 HP @ 5000 RPM) has 24 more horse power than 1977 Citroen GS. (55 HP @ 6500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1982 Honda Quintet should accelerate faster than 1977 Citroen GS.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1982 Honda Quintet weights approximately 90 kg more than 1977 Citroen GS.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Let's talk about torque, 1982 Honda Quintet (126 Nm @ 3500 RPM) has 54 more torque (in Nm) than 1977 Citroen GS. (72 Nm @ 3500 RPM). This means 1982 Honda Quintet will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1977 Citroen GS.

Compare all specifications:

1977 Citroen GS 1982 Honda Quintet
Make Citroen Honda
Model GS Quintet
Year Released 1977 1982
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1015 cc 1602 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type boxer in-line
Horse Power 55 HP 79 HP
Engine RPM 6500 RPM 5000 RPM
Torque 72 Nm 126 Nm
Torque RPM 3500 RPM 3500 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Number of Seats 5 seats 5 seats
Number of Doors 5 doors 5 doors
Vehicle Weight 890 kg 980 kg
Vehicle Length 4130 mm 4130 mm
Vehicle Width 1620 mm 1620 mm
Vehicle Height 1360 mm 1360 mm
Wheelbase Size 2560 mm 2370 mm
